Ingredients
For The Chicken:
- 3 large chicken breasts (boneless and skinless), sliced lengthwise into thin cutlets
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
- 6 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
For The Sauce:
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up chicken stock
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up parmesan cheese, grated
- 1 teaspoon chili flakes
- 1/4 teaspoon oregano
- 1/4 teaspoon thyme
- 1/3 cup sundried tomatoes, chopped
- 1 tablespoon fresh basil leaves
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are The Chicken
Season the chicken cutlets thoroughly with salt and pepper. Next, dredge each piece in flour, making sure to shake off any excess coating before setting them aside.
Step 2: Brown The Chicken
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at, then melt the butter into the oil. Brown the chicken pieces for 4-5 minutes on each side until they achieve a beautiful golden brown color and are cooked through completely. Transfer the cooked chicken onto a plate, cover it, and set aside.
Step 3: Make The Sauce
Using the same skillet, sauté the minced garlic for about a minute until it becomes fragrant. Add the chicken stock and deglaze the pan, scraping up any flavorful bits that may be stuck to the bottom using a wooden spoon.
Step 4: Add Cream And Seasonings
Adjust the heat to medium-low, then add the heavy cream and grated parmesan cheese to the skillet. Allow this mixture to simmer for a couple of minutes, then season with chili flakes, thyme, and oregano to taste.
Step 5: Finish The Dish
Season the sauce with additional salt and pepper according to your taste preferences. Add the chopped sundried tomatoes, then put the chicken back into the sauce. Let everything simmer together, allowing the sauce to thicken for a few more minutes.
Step 6: Serve
Garnish the finished dish with chopped fresh basil leaves and serve warm over pasta or rice for a complete meal.
What To Serve Marry Me Chicken With
This versatile dish pairs beautifully with various sides. Pasta works exceptionally well – garlic butter pasta is particularly great as it complements the rich flavors perfectly.
Other excellent options include:
- Mashed potatoes that soak up the creamy sauce
- Rice for a simple, satisfying base
- Crusty bread or homemade breadsticks for dipping
For those following low-carb options, consider serving over butternut squash noodles, zucchini noodles, or cauliflower rice to maintain the satisfying experience while keeping carbohydrates minimal.
Top Tips
Learning how to make this dish, many secrets have been revealed by professional cooks and housewives. The cutlets or chicken cutlets are very easily found in most supermarkets, but one can also just slice a chicken breast in half to obtain the same.
During the sautéing of the garlic, add a small portion of oil in the sundried tomatoes jar in order to make it more flavorful. This little ingredient creates a considerable difference in the ultimate taste.
Single or light cream varieties are important not to be used as they will not make the sauce thick enough to reach the right consistency. To achieve the most successful outcomes, purchase a block of parmesan cheese and grate it on your own in lieu of pre-grated ones – this gives the cheese a better taste and better melting qualities.
How “Marry Me” Chicken Got Its Name
The original recipe was developed in 2016 as a skillet version featuring similar ingredients to Tuscan Chicken Pasta, but with an even more saucier approach. The memorable name was born during a video shoot when a videographer tried the finished dish and immediately exclaimed, “I’d marry you for that chicken!”
This spontaneous reaction perfectly captured what makes this recipe so special – it truly is a chicken dinner so good that you might just get a proposal by the last bite. The name stuck, and the rest became culinary history.
Storage Tips
Properly stored leftovers can be kept in a sealed container in the fridge for up to 3 days. When ready to enjoy again, reheat in the microwave or oven, though you’ll need to add a splash of water to thin out the sauce as it naturally thickens when refrigerated.
Important note: do not attempt to freeze this dish, as creamy sauces tend to change textures and become grainy when frozen, which would compromise the smooth, luxurious consistency that makes this recipe so special.
